Transaction e8852c394b790758d68be174b0219065341f3a1e00d8826a28c38792e3224336
1 Input
1 Output
-
e8852c394b790758d68be174b0219065341f3a1e00d8826a28c38792e3224336:0
- value
- 377202
- script pubkey
- OP_0 OP_PUSHBYTES_20 dca28e908a3bd8d6c03f2daa08f9ee9828d876a2
- address
- bc1qmj3gayy280vddspl9k4q370wnq5dsa4zu740px